Crews working to determine cause of fire

Fire crews are working to determine the cause of a fire at a factory in Sunshine overnight.

Fire Rescue Victoria received a call about 10.30pm on Thursday after a passerby saw a column of black smoke coming from a nearby industrial area.

Crews arrived on scene to find smoke billowing from the rear of a single storey brick factory on Third Avenue. Once inside it was found an e-waste shredding hopper and its contents were on fire.

The fire was contained to the hopper, however there was thick smoke throughout the factory.

The Environment Protection Authority, Victoria Police and Ambulance Victoria also attended the fire.
